**Key Ceremony Checklist — Item 7: Fabrikett Seed Escrow**

Confirm that the signing key for the Fabrikett test-data factory library has been generated inside the offline enclave and that both custodians from the Marrowgate release team witnessed the operation. Verify the ceremony log is complete, timestamped, and countersigned. The escrow bundle must be sealed before the reviewer signs off; no copies may leave the room. The bundle is protected by a recovery passphrase, recorded immediately below for the security reviewer's attestation:

unlock words, tajef-yawig: norax-aldok-eliys-silax-kasdor-frair-quenys

Subject: New Subscription Tier — Briefing Before Launch

Team,

We launch the Meridian Plus tier on the first of next month. It sits between Standard and Enterprise, priced at a 40% premium over Standard, bundling the Skyloft analytics module and priority support. Branch managers: train front-line staff this week, update signage, and do not discount below list during the launch window. Pilot results from the Greywick branch were strong — 11% upgrade rate. The commercial intent behind this tier is summarised in the note below.

board note of yahig-bafog: Zorvanek Partners plans to lower the Jorox list price by 61.2 percent in October. The pricing group signed off on a budget of $141.0 million for Project Gormir. The renewal with Olidorax Group closes at $453.7 million a year, 11.6 percent below the last contract. Project Casok slips by six weeks because of the tooling delay.

### Add orphaned-resource sweeper for Cloudmere workspaces

This PR adds a nightly sweeper that deletes volumes, snapshots, and load balancers left behind after workspace teardown failures. Support impact: fewer stale-resource tickets; swept items are logged and recoverable for seven days. The sweeper is dry-run by default in staging. Its behavior is controlled by the constants below.

tuning table, kawep-tawif:
CAPS = {
    "olidor": 80,
    "belion": 7,
    "quenys": 225,
    "druox": 839,
    "fraath": 482,
}